The biblical definition of "love" is far deeper than the word we use so flippantly in our society today. We love toast, we love ice cream, we love to go for long drives, we love our spouse and children. Not all are equal. Unfortunately the English language is limited; but it's deeper than that. Our depths of love have been diminished to conform to the tides of this world. Love, lust, personal fulfillment, satisfying one's emotional needs all seem to mean the same thing. But they don't. God says love is laying down our lives. Putting others first. Why are so many marriages failing? Well there are lots of reasons, but one definitive truth is that we have forsaken true love for the cheap imitation that our world has sold us. Let's return to our first love, most importantly with God and then with our fellow man (including our spouse!)
